python http client put example

 

 

 

 

In this post Id like to test limits of python aiohttp and check its performance in terms of requests per minute.Official docs are very terse and contain only basic examples.If you look into messages printed by client script you can see how great async HTTP client is. Friday, December 9, 2011. Python: a simple HTTP client.You can use the POST method by supplying the first parameter as POST and put your data at the third parameter.Labels: Example, Programming, Python, Software, Source Code. !/usr/bin/env python. from http.server import BaseHTTPRequestHandler, HTTPServer.The same can be done with other HTTP methods like doPOST for example.When this server receives a clients http get method, which method it use to response http post, http put ? AWS Documentation » Amazon Polly » Developer Guide » Code and Application Examples » Example Applications » Python Example (HTML5 Client and Python Server).This example application consists of the following: An HTTP 1.1 server using the HTTP chunked transfer coding (see Chunked Notice: Results may vary depending on which version of Python youre using. In this post, we will use Python 3 for all of the examples.urllib is a module built into the Python standard library and uses http. client which implements the client side of HTTP and HTTPS protocols. Extras PowerShell Python R React JSX reST (reStructuredText) Rip Ruby Rust SAS Sass (Sass) Sass (Scss) Scala SchemeIf so, could you please show an example.BODY "filecontents" conn http.client.HTTPConnection("localhost", 8080) conn.request(" PUT", "/file", BODY).

HTTPie (pronounced aitch-tee-tee-pie) is a command line HTTP client. Its goal is to make CLI interaction with web services as http PUT example.org X-API-Token:123 nameJohn. Submitting formsRequests — Python HTTP library for humans. Pygments — Python syntax highlighter. When you start the client you have to input the ip and port with it, so imagine my script is called example.py and im using a localhost with port 5000, that would be python example.py localhost 5000, got it? And of course, your server needs to be running first. Right, let me show you how easy is to start playing with, for example, the Github API, using Python and the awesome Requests http library.In general, a REST API client can be divided into two different parts: resources definition and http related stuff. This separation let us put http code in a Python Sockets Example. Posted by: Sebastian Vinci in Python February 2nd, 2016 0 Views.

Yes, destroyed. Client sockets are only used for one exchange (or a set of sequential exchanges).If you have created a new socket to connect to someone else, put it in the potentialwriters list.users access data from our application using the HTTP methods - GET, POST, PUT, DELETE.initialize the APIClient app client Client(). Before starting with all the API routes, lets first createof the "REST API Examples" Guide and get a hands-on introduction to Python REST API principles Python Module for Windows, Linux, MAC OS X, Solaris, FreeBSD, and ARM Embedded Linux.Suppress the Accept-Encoding header by disallowing a gzip response: http.putAllowGzip(False) .The URL used in this example will not actually work. Python includes a module called urllib2 but working with it can become cumbersome.For example, this is how you make an HTTP POST requestSimilarly the other HTTP request types: PUT, DELETE, HEAD and OPTIONS? Here is an example of what the source code could look like. I only kept the interesting part, which is what isFor that, we use the http.client module of Python.Also, if you want to be nice, dont forget to put a sleep in between each request, so it does not look like youre put the webserver under attack. Skulpt is an entirely in-browser implementation of Python. No preprocessing, plugins, or server-side support required, just write Python and reload.You can put together the example on their site, and then generate the code for an iframe that you can embed in your page! 27 thoughts on HTTP with Python PycURL by Example.Like I said in the post, HTTP is hard to get right and I guess I put some trust in a library that has a track record like cURL has. Create an httplib2.Http object to handle our HTTP requests, and authorize it using the python authorizedapicmdlinecalendar.py yourclientid yourclient secret.For this example, the client ID and secret are command-line arguments. flow OAuth2WebServerFlow(sys.argv[1] Prerequisites. This tutorial and the examples demonstrated in it rely on version 2.4 of Python.A simple chat server. Youve explored the basic networking APIs for Python now you can put thisThe HTTP client interface can be useful when developing Web robots or other Internet scraping agents. http/1.1 - version. Here is another example a little bit more complicated, and guess what would beSome more advanced http web service APIs also allow creating, modifying, and deleting data, using http PUT and http DELETE.The urllib.request relies on another standard Python library, http.client . Now that we have Flask installed lets create a simple web application, which we will put in a file called app.py: !flask/bin/python from flask import Flask.Another way to make this function more useful would be to allow filtering by certain criteria. For example, a client might want to see only completed python multi thread example. Learn Python List by Examples. Popular python problems and solutions.URL for this post : httpPopular Posts. Leetcode problems classified by company. Python Queue examples. This page provides Python code examples for requests.put.Example 2. Project: djangopipedrive Author: MasAval File: pipedrive client.py View Source Project.elif httpmethod is PyCurlVerbs.PUT: r requests.put(url, datajson.dumps(data), headersheaders). Python: HTTP GET requests. Posted on October 23, 2016 by antepher.When copying and running the code, we need to change the single quote at the end of the URL to a regular one (just delete this and put a regular one).ESP32 Arduino web server: getting client IP. ESP32 HTTP server: Multiple Python 3 socket programming example. April 13, 2015 ranatigrina2002 Cross Platform.The W3C website has a very good detailed description with example code for sockets here. Server: A server is a machine that waits for client requests and serves or processes them. To test the server with a real connection we need to put the server in the background. The thread library in Python makes this easy. Start the real server in a thread and then attempt a connection with a fake client. File:socket-example-1.py. import socket import struct, time. server HOST "www. python.org"The urllib module. 7-24. This module provides a unified client interface for HTTP, FTP, and gopher.Alternatively, you can use the urlunparse function to put the URL back together again: Example Enable/disable GET/OPTIONS/POST/PUT/PATCH/DELETE/HEAD redirection.Allows client-code to call dict(RequestsCookieJar) and get a vanilla python dict of key value pairs.For example, codes.ok, codes.OK, and codes.okay all correspond to the HTTP status code 200. HTTPS support is only available if Python was compiled with SSL support (through the ssl module).Example: http.client.responses[http.client.NOTFOUND] is Not Found.Client side HTTP PUT requests are very similar to POST requests. python-http-client/examples/livesendgridexample.py. version 3 we could also use client.version(3). Example: http.client.responses[http.client.NOTFOUND] is Not Found.Client side HTTP PUT requests are very similar to POST requests. The difference lies only the server side where HTTP server will allow resources to be created via PUT request. Brython (Python 3 implementation for client-side web programming).For example if you want to write a unittest that imports stuff/bigstuff.py, it will break if something is wrong in stuff/otherfile.py asIm saying you put it in the init and import it in setup.py and add it to the version argument. Introduction about how a simple http server and client works under the hood. This time Id like to show you how to make a simple HTTP server and client in python. Its a bit different from other tutorials Ive ever wrote and Id like to say that Im also a beginner in python. Python Client Examples. Installation. Elasticsearch-py is the recommended Python client for working with Elasticsearch. pip install elasticsearch. Connecting. HTTP:. From elasticsearch import Elasticsearch. I am communicating with an API using HTTP.client in Python 3.6.2.I am certain this relates to the body"C:Test.mp4" section of the code. Can you please advise how I can correctly reference a file within the PUT method? The verbs built into the HTTP protocol (GET, POST, PUT, and DELETE) map directly to application-levelPython 3 comes with two different libraries for interacting with HTTP web services: http.client is a continued from the previous example send: bPOST /api/statuses/update.xml HTTP/1.1 Host You can access the SOAP interface of the Calculator service from Python using suds: from suds. client import Client client Client(httpLook at the "appearance" directory under "examples" to study the skins that are put into the Ladon example project. Text Entry Example. 19.42.3. Select the multi-line control. In the example code that follows, from a client written in JavaScript/Node.js, well request a service from code written in Python.Args: NumProcesses -- (int) number of processes to put in the pool. PythonModule -- (atom) the name of the Python module. Examples to get started with Python WSGI development.Basic Example. Simply put a WSGI (Web Sever Gateway Interface) compliant application must supply a callable (functionBelow we provide the client with a simple form which posts a supplied name for the application to greet accordingly. 62. I need to upload some data to a server using HTTP PUT in python. From my brief reading of the urllib2 docs, it only does HTTP POST.Fixed the example to use put."libcurl is a free and easy-to-use client-side URL transfer library, supports HTTP PUT". Lets start from rst views. Open polls/aiohttpdemopolls/views.py and put next Python code inside le (polls/aiohttpdemopolls/views.py): from aiohttp import web.from aiohttp.testutils import TestClient. with loopcontext() as loop: app create exampleapp(loop) client TestClient(app) root "http In the main function we start listening on a given port. Incoming data are passed to the thread, where the thread puts it in the queue.!/usr/bin/env python client.py. import config as cfg import sys import socket. def main(elems): try Web Programming Basics Introduction Overview Disclaimer HTTP Explained HTTP Client Requests HTTP Commentary : From personal experience, putting a le-like layer over a socket rarely works as well in practice as it sounds in theory.Example. Passing Python objects from the client. Here are the examples of the python api nailgun.client.put taken from open source projects. By voting up you can indicate which examples are most useful and appropriate.self.assertEqual(httpclient.OK, response.statuscode).

Example of working with Python [cgi] module. import cgi form cgi.FieldStorageBe sure to put something like the following in your Python CGI: Writing HTTP header in Python.The simplest case is coaxing a CGI to display errors in the client browser (if displaying the desired page fails). Did I find the right examples for you? yes no. http.client .HTTPConnection.putrequest.src/s/o/Source.Python-HEAD/addons/source-python/Python3/logging/handlers.py Source. Pythonconn.putrequest(PUT, parsed.path ((? parsed.query) if parsed.query else )). Also develop an RESTful client in Python using the requests library and json library.HTTP supports GET/POST/PUT/DELETE message types. There are few more types as well.For example Accept: text/plain. The http request response may be have multiple headers. The Requests module is a an elegant and simple HTTP library for Python.Now, lets try to get a webpage. For this example, lets get GitHubs public timeline.You can also use other HTTP request types, like PUT, DELETE, HEAD and OPTIONS >>>. import eventlet. def handle(fd): print("client connected") while True: pass through every non-eof line.urls [www.google.com, www.yandex.ru, www.python.org] pile eventlet.GreenPile() for x in urlsoutq.put(newurl). def producer(starturl): """Recursively crawl starting from starturl. Home > Python > Python httplib2 Tutorial HTTP GET/POST Examples.Python httplib2 module provides methods for accessing Web resources via HTTP.This is read by the PHP script and returned to the client. ./useragent.py Python script.

recommended posts


Copyright ©